Abstract

The utility model discloses an extremely narrow sliding closure type pocket lock screen window, which comprises a window frame, wherein a frame is arranged in the window frame, rotary grooves are formed in the top end and the bottom end of the right side of the frame, rotary rings are fixedly arranged in each rotary groove, rotary pins are fixedly arranged on the inner bottom surface of the window frame, the rotary pins are positioned in the lower rotary rings and movably connected with the rotary rings, and an installation component is arranged between the upper rotary rings and the window frame; a clamping component is arranged between the window frame and the frame. The utility model discloses not only conveniently install and dismantle the operation to the screen window, conveniently close the screen window moreover, stability is high simultaneously.

Extremely narrow sliding closure formula pocket lock screen window
Technical Field
The utility model relates to a screen window correlation technique field especially relates to an extremely narrow sliding closure formula pocket lock screen window.
Background
The screen window refers to a net for blocking mosquitoes, flies and insects, and mainly has the function of preventing mosquitoes and flies.
The existing screen window on the market has the following problems:
1. the traditional screen window and a window frame are designed into a fixed structure, so that the screen window is not convenient to disassemble and replace at the later stage, and is not suitable for the popular trend of modern decoration;
2. the current screen window in the market has the problem of closing infirm, and then has influenced the practicality of screen window.

Example 1
As shown in fig. 1-5, the extremely narrow sliding closure type pocket lock screen window comprises a window frame 1, wherein a frame 2 is arranged in the window frame 1, the frame 2 is in a three-side small and one-side large form, a window screen 3 is arranged in the frame 2, and the window screen 3 is arranged in the frame 2. The top end and the bottom end of the right side of the frame 2 are both provided with a rotating groove 4, a rotating ring 6 is fixedly arranged in each rotating groove 4, a rotating pin 5 is fixedly arranged on the inner bottom surface of the window frame 1, the rotating pin 5 is positioned in the rotating ring 6 below and movably connected with the rotating ring 6, and an installation component is arranged between the rotating ring 6 above and the window frame 1; a clamping component is arranged between the window frame 1 and the frame 2.
The installation component includes spread groove 29, spread groove 29 is seted up on the interior top surface of window frame 1, be provided with connecting pin 28 in the spread groove 29, the inserting groove has been seted up on the top of connecting pin 28, the cooperation of pegging graft in the inserting groove has fixed pin 30, the top and the spread groove 29 rigid coupling of fixed pin 30, fixed cover is equipped with spacing ring 26 on the connecting pin 28, the cover is equipped with spacing spring 27 on the connecting pin 28, spacing spring 27's one end and spacing ring 26 rigid coupling, spacing spring 27's the other end and spread groove 29 rigid coupling, the bottom of connecting pin 28 be located top swivel 6 in and with swivel 6 swing joint. When specifically using, when needs are installed window screening 3, through taking up frame 2, drive frame 2, window screening 3 removes, and then drive the 6 covers of swivel that are located the top and establish on connecting pin 28, through lifting frame 2 on, simultaneously under spacing of spacing ring 26, drive connecting pin 28 and go up and down, and then drive inserting groove and the cooperation of pegging graft of fixed pin 30, thereby it is flexible to make spacing spring 27, when frame 2 rises, drive the swivel 6 that is located the below, swivel 4 rises, and then drive the 6 covers of swivel that are located the below and establish on swivel 5, not only conveniently install and dismantle the operation to window screening 3, and make things convenient for the later stage to change and wash window screening 3.
